访问 WebLogic 管理员控制台

访问 WebLogic 管理员控制台以部署资源。

用于访问 WebLogic Server 控制台的方法因服务器部署在公共子网还是专用子网中而异。

访问公共子网中部署的 WebLogic 服务器

要在公共子网中访问 WebLogic Server 控制台,请执行以下操作:

  1. 登录到 Oracle Cloud Infrastructure 控制台。
  2. 打开导航菜单。在“解决方案”和“平台”下,转到资源管理器并单击堆栈
  3. 选择已部署堆栈的区间,然后单击列表中的堆栈。
  4. 单击该作业(最新的作业反映当前状态),然后单击左侧的输出。此时将列出 WebLogic Server 管理控制台 URL
  5. 复制 URL,将其粘贴到浏览器中,然后使用您在设置期间指定的管理员用户名和口令登录到 WebLogic 管理员控制台。

访问专用子网中部署的 WebLogic 服务器

如果在专用子网中部署 WebLogic 服务器,则无法直接访问管理员控制台。要访问服务器控制台,必须使用带有公共 IP 和安全 shell (SSH)隧道的 bastion 主机。

  1. 登录到 Oracle Cloud Infrastructure 控制台。
  2. 打开导航菜单。在“解决方案”和“平台”下,转到资源管理器并单击堆栈
  3. 选择已部署堆栈的区间,然后单击列表中的堆栈。
    在“作业”列表中,最新的作业反映当前状态。
  4. 单击作业,然后单击左侧的输出。请注意基础主机 IP 地址
  5. 从主导航菜单。在“核心基础结构”下,转到“计算”并单击“实例”。
  6. 使用后缀 -wls-0 查找服务器,该后缀承载 WLS 管理员服务器。
  7. 单击计算实例可以转至详细信息页
  8. 请注意计算实例的专用 IP
  9. 使用以下命令可以创建一个 SSH 隧道来连接到 WLS 管理员服务器:
    export BASTION_IP=<BASTION_HOST_IP>
    export WLSADMIN_HOST=<ADMIN_SERVER_PRIVATE_IP>
    # SSH tunnel
    ssh -M -S ssh-socket -fnNT -L 7001:${WLSADMIN_HOST}:7001 opc@${BASTION_IP} cat –
    # you can check the connection was successful with
    ssh -S ssh-socket -O check opc@${BASTION_IP}
  10. 可以使用以下地址访问管理员控制台:
    http://localhost:7001/console
  11. 使用控制台完成操作后,可以终止 SSH 会话:
    ssh -S ssh-socket -O exit opc@${BASTION_IP}